Suikaen Sora Matcha Bowl
Best artisanal glass bowl for matcha enthusiasts who value elegant pouring.
This glass chawan transforms the meditative ritual of whisking matcha into a visual spectacle. While its delicate, artisanal glass construction demands a gentler touch than traditional stoneware, the integrated pouring spout makes it the most practical vessel for crafting lattes and precise pours.

Performance breakdown
Whisking Ergonomics
Wide diameter provides ample clearance for vigorous bamboo whisk movement.
Pouring Precision
Integrated spout makes transferring matcha into smaller vessels clean and effortless.
Aesthetic Craftsmanship
Hand-blown glass with silver foil creates a stunning, one-of-a-kind visual centerpiece.
Maintenance Ease
Delicate glass construction requires careful hand-washing and avoids machine cycles.
Thermal Retention
Glass walls cool faster than traditional ceramic, requiring pre-warming for best results.
Versatility
Perfect for traditional tea service or modern latte preparation and pouring.
Key Specs
Material
Glass
Capacity
200 ml (6.76 oz)
Width
12 cm (4.7 in)
Height
8.8 cm (3.5 in)
Made in Japan
Not microwave safe
Not dishwasher safe
Shape
Round
Pattern
Abstract swirling purple with silver foil
